With a long history as a busy port city, and the presence of thousands of US soldiers stationed at a large NATO base, Naples became the place where the melodic traditions of southern Italy met the sounds of American disco and funk between the 1970s and 1980s. A new sound that merged Neapolitan dialect and melodies with funky basslines and disco rhythms emerged, but failed to ever take off outside the rowdy clubs down by the port or the local pirate radios. The hoards of 45s ended up on dusty shelves, until Neapolitan DJs and collectors Lorenzo Sannino and Gianpaolo Della Noce, with the help of fellow diggers and friends, decided to found “Napoli Segreta” (Secret Naples) and uncover this moment in Naples’ history.
